Gimbaza is an interesting entry in the comedy genre from 2015, though the director remains a bit of a mystery. It has this quirky vibe that keeps you guessing, and the pacing? It’s pretty laid-back, which gives the humor space to breathe. The performances seem a bit offbeat, almost like the actors are in on a joke with the audience—definitely adds to the film's charm. Practical effects are almost non-existent, which is a choice that feels deliberate, leaning more on dialogue and situational comedy. There’s something to be said about its exploration of absurdity in everyday life, making it distinctive, even if it doesn’t hit all the marks.
